    Well I have been gone from club protege for some time now due to work but I haven't stopped reading up on how to make my Mazda more useable. I needed something to tow my Jet Ski and I wasn't going to buy an suv or truck just for that purpose. I decided to fit my protege with a custom tow hitch.         It came off a Volvo Wagon, think it was 240 wagon. Its a thick heavy duty unit and it looks very durable. Saw some hitches on a couple of Ford Lincolns and Crown victorias that did not look or feel as sturdy. Got the wiring harness connected the same day.
